Хотите показать загрузчик GIF в таблицах данных - PullRequest
21 голосов
/ 13 апреля 2011

Я использую таблицы данных. Мой код работает нормально. Теперь я хочу добавить изображение загрузчика (GIF). Я не знаю, как добавить это. Вот мой сценарий с данными на данный момент.

$(document).ready(function() {
    $("#dvloader").show();
    oTable = $('#example').dataTable({
        "bJQueryUI": true,
        "sPaginationType": "full_numbers"                   
    });
});

Вот мой загрузчик:

<div id="loader">
    <img src="ajaxloader.gif" />
</div>

Ответы [ 2 ]

62 голосов
/ 13 апреля 2011

Если вы хотите заменить строку «Обработка ...» изображением, как вы упомянули в комментарии, вам нужно посмотреть здесь

$('#example').dataTable( {
    oLanguage: {
        sProcessing: "<img src='loading.gif'>"
    },
    processing : true
});
10 голосов
/ 18 октября 2016

В таблицах данных 1.10 и далее вы должны использовать:

$('#example').dataTable({
  language: {
     processing: "<img src='loading.gif'>"
  },
  processing: true
});

Не требуется на сегодняшний день, но более стандартно с учетом новой документации. В последнем обновлении проект изменился с использования венгерской нотации на стандартную camelCase . Из интереса:

Обратите внимание, что опция венгерской нотации устарела и будет удалена в будущих версиях расширений (при следующем обновлении основной версии расширения - то есть с 1.x до 2.x, хотя 2.x не планируется на долгое время время впереди - еще много жизни в серии 1.x!). Документация для расширений будет обновлена ​​для удаления венгерской нотации до этого момента.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...